Max Fernekes' 1937 watercolor painting "Duck Decoy" depicts a realistic wooden decoy, showcasing the artist's skill in capturing the natural form and texture of a duck. The painting's detailed depiction of the decoy's worn wood grain and faded paint creates a sense of authenticity and the passage of time, characteristic of the realism genre. Fernekes, known for his artwork featuring wildlife, often captured the essence of nature through his meticulous depictions. The composition showcases the decoy in profile, highlighting its streamlined form and natural elegance. The piece speaks to the artist's fascination with the interplay of nature and craft.
